Concept Search Overview You are now able to search for news by concept in AP Exchange. We have organized a number of concept searches based on issues most newsrooms cover today. A concept search is a time-saver. Journalists can gather all news on a specific issue with one, quick search in AP Exchange. Performing a Concept Search The concepts that are now live are listed below. To run a concept search, preface the search with subjectname= and then add the concept. For example, to find all news on women's health, type subjectname="women's health". Note: If the concept contains two or more words, enclose the concept in quotation marks (" ").
